BUG: Adobe Acrobat Reader does not recognize local Auto-Complete setting
Depending on whether you're logged into Adobe account or not, there are 2 places where Auto-fill entries are saved:
1) If you're logged in, the setting is stored in the cloud, and you use the web interface to change the preference.
2) If you are NOT logged in when using Acrobat Reader, the Auto-fill entries are saved LOCALLY in %USERPROFILE%\AppData\Roaming\Adobe\Acrobat\DC\Security and is controlled by Edit -> Preferences -> Forms -> Auto-Complete
HOWEVER, Auto-Complete is usually OFF by default, hence the reason for this bug - Acrobat Reader is STILL saving Auto-fill entries on the local machine if the user is…

Option to disable permanent public links generated by Fill and Sign
Per Adobe support, a shared link created from the Fill and Sign window cannot be removed or deleted -- ever. This means there is a permanent, publicly accessible link that the creator cannot control.
If you send a link to the wrong recipient, or realize that there is a page of your document that is private, you can never disable the link or prevent anyone from viewing and downloading the shared file -- FOREVER!
This is a massive security risk. Users and organizations must be able to control their links. We must be able to disable these public links at…
